Playa Norte

This is by far the best beach of the island and one of the best beaches of the world! It’s located in the North end, in downtown.
You will find super calm and shallow waters and bright white sand. You can choose a quiet spot in the sand under a palm tree where you can lay your towel and relax or find a great restaurant with all the services they provide.
The restaurants in North Beach offer showers, food and drinks, toilets, chairs and tables and beach beds. They are more like beach clubs than just restaurants. Some of them charge you an extra fee for the beach beds and then it goes towards your consumption. Some restaurants just charge the fee as an extra apart from your bill.
Some of my favourites are Tuturreque 33, Fenix and Mayan Beach. You can find live music on Sundays! Most of the times they play Cuban salsa, lots of fun!
The sunset at North beach is a must, please make sure you get to see it at least one day

Other Beaches on the Island

There are some smaller rocky beaches on the Caribbean side (opposite to the bay side) of the island. I would not recommend to swim here unless it’s a very quiet day with no wind. On windy days this side can get rough and makes it dangerous since there is a lot of sharp coral.
The beaches on the bay side on the way to Punta Sur have not so clear water as you can find more algy. But there are some very good places to spend the day with great food and drinks, umbrellas and beach chairs too. Some of them have a pool so they are also great options. Some of my favourite places are Zama, Capitan Dulche and PLaya Lancheros (Tikin Xic style grilled fish and ceviche are excellent here)
